Fans blame Mark Weaver, but he says he had no choice. At the start of the season, the club went into administration and the wage bill was reduced. Mark Weaver believes that, given the financial constraints he has been working under. It is a miracle that the club has managed to put together a team. In 1995, a fire almost destroyed the club's main stand. Gasoline cans were found at the scene for nine months. Ken Richardson was later arrested and charged with conspiracy to commit arson, he denies all charges and the case will be heard next January for players like Mike Smith. The stadium may be falling apart, but the club is in the Football League's most expensive location outside London, with a refurbishment cost of £18m.
Next door is a thriving retail park. The developers have long wanted to expand, but the only thing standing in the way is the football club, which has a 75-year lease. It won't be easy: the elusive Ken Richardson may own the club, but he rents the land from Doncaster Council, who were very angry when he announced its sale shortly after buying it in 1993.
